UNFI Commits to Limiting the Impact of Climate Change

United Natural Foods will be setting science-based targets to attain net-zero goals.

United Natural Foods has announced it will work toward achieving a net-zero economy by setting science-based emissions reduction targets covering its operations and value chain. Its targets will align with the goals of the Paris Agreement to limit global temperature rise to below 2 °C above pre-industrial levels and limit global warming to 1.5 °C. UNFI is the first North American wholesale grocery distributor to commit to such a target.

The new UNFI targets are central to the company’s upcoming 2030 Environmental, Social, and Governance agenda, which includes commitments to reduce greenhouse gas emissions and increase resilience through investments in clean energy.
